    Abstract: A ring buffer storage method includes generating data of a first output according to Q input tokens of a large language model (LLM), and writing the data of the first output into last Q column vectors of an updated first cache tensor buffer matrix. A starting memory address of a first cache tensor buffer is shifted according to the number Q of input tokens of the LLM for updating the first cache tensor buffer. The first cache tensor buffer forms a first cache tensor buffer matrix. The updated first cache tensor buffer forms the updated first cache tensor buffer matrix. The first cache tensor buffer matrix includes a plurality of space segments. Each row of the first cache tensor buffer matrix includes C space segments. C is a cache size. The plurality of space segments have continuous memory addresses.

    Abstract: The present invention provides a delta-sigma ADC, wherein the delta-sigma ADC includes an adder, a loop filter, a quantizer, a DAC and a reference voltage compensator. The adder is configured to subtract a feedback signal from an input signal to generate a first signal. The loop filter is configured to receive the first signal to generate at least one filtered signal. The quantizer is configured to generate a digital output signal according to the at least one filtered signal. The DAC is configured to perform a digital-to-analog conversion operation on the digital output signal to generate the feedback signal. The reference voltage compensator is configured to compensate a reference voltage to generate an adjusted reference voltage according to the digital output signal, wherein the adjusted reference voltage is used by the DAC to perform the digital-to-analog conversion operation on the digital output signal to generate the feedback signal.

    Abstract: Techniques for compensating high-speed digital-to-analog converters (DACs) for static mismatch are described. In ideal circumstances, the current sources of a DAC are identical to each other, leading to a frequency response presenting a relatively flat noise spectrum. In the presence of mismatch, however, the response creates unwanted spurious content, which can negatively affect the DAC's dynamic range. The techniques described herein involve randomized thermometric encoders. First, the direction in which a packet contracts or expands, depending on the value to be encoded, can be randomized. Second, pairs of values in a packet (and/or pairs of values outside the packet) can be swapped with one another in a randomized fashion. Third, the decision of whether to apply randomization or not can itself be randomized. By applying one or more of the randomization techniques described herein, the negative effects of switch timing offset and errors in DC linearity can be mitigated.

    Abstract: Various schemes pertaining to optimization of distributed resource unit (RU) tone plans for peak-to-average power ratio (PAPR) reduction in 6 GHz low-power indoor (LPI) systems are described. An apparatus distributes a plurality of subcarriers of a RU over a bandwidth to generate a distributed-tone RU (dRU) or a distributed-tone multi-RU (dMRU). The apparatus then communicates with a communication entity using the dRU or the dMRU. In distributing the plurality of subcarriers of the RU to generate the dRU or the dMRU, the apparatus distributes the plurality of subcarriers of the RU with a predefined span over each 20 MHz frequency segment or subblock in the bandwidth and with a gap of at least a minimum size around a center direct-current (DC) tone in a distribution pattern of the plurality of subcarriers to result in reduction in a PAPR in communicating with the communication entity.

    Abstract: A method executed by a User Equipment (UE) for emergency call handling during a de-registration or detach procedure is provided. The UE initiates a Mobility Management (MM) de-registration procedure or an MM detach procedure with a mobile communication network. The UE initiates an emergency service before the MM de-registration procedure or the MM detach procedure has been completed. In response to the initiation of the emergency call, the UE aborts the MM de-registration procedure or the MM detach procedure and performs local de-registration or local detach. After the local de-registration or the local detach, the UE initiates a registration procedure or an attach procedure.
